Julian Elischer <julian@elischer.org> wrote:
> The low hardware layer already does DMA to move data out of the
> hardware to memory. The data gets copied from the user layer to an
> intermediate
> buffer and from there to the DMA buffers. There is no need to
> allocate DMA capable
> buffers for the intermediate layer.
I understand this as:
userland-mem -> kernel-mem -> dma-able-mem -> hardware
So there's no zero-copy behavior?
userland-mem -> in-kernel-dma-able-mem -> hardware
or
userland-mem -> if(is_dmaable(userland-mem)) -> hardware
else -> in-kernel-dma-able-mem -> hardware
While the amount of memory used as a sound buffer isn't that much for todays
standards, it's still a memory transfer operation which could be avoided. I
don't know how much it would affect the latency (or if it affects it at
all), but not doing things which aren't necesssary/beneficial is always a
win (in some way) in my experience.
